See a Picture of this Item 1063 Superb 1895 Mayo Cut Plug Kid Nichols. One of only two Mayo cards ever graded PSA 8 NM-MT (Other was Glasscock) this card is a true miracle with relation to its' condition and age. The Mayo set is notorious for its' black background stock which chips almost upon contact, the offered card is free from such issues with the exception of one tiny speck on the top edge. Both back and front are equally clean free of any mentionable wear. This card is quite simply stated the finest Mayo Cut Plug example to be offered publicly to the best of our knowledge: PSA 8 NM-MT ($3,000.00-$4,000.00) $5,000.00

See a Picture of this Item 1068 Significant 1939 Lou Gehrig Day Commemorative plaque. Ornately decorated brass plaque crafted Col. Charles J. Dieges of New York's famed metalwork shop Dieges & Clust. Plaque measures 4 3/4"x10 1/2" with intricate vine and flower border surrounding a stirring tributary lyric at top by John Kieran underneath which is printed the names of Gehrig's 1939 teamates. Wording at top reads as follows: "To Lou Gehrig-We've been to the wars together; We took our foes as they came; And always you were the leader, And ever you played the game. Idol of cheering millions, Records are yours by sheaves; Iron of frame they hailed you; Decked you with laurel leaves. But higher than that we hold you, We who have known you best; Knowing the way you came through every human test. Let this be a silent token of lasting Friendship's gleam, and all that we've left unspoken.-Your Pals of the Yankee Team". This is one of four known examples most likely presented to baseball executives or dignitaries: EX-MT ($7,000.00-$10,000.00) $3,750.00

See a Picture of this Item 1095 Scarce Thayer style baseball catcher's mask c.1870-80's. One of the most elusive pieces of early baseball equipment the offered mask measures 9" tall and features horizontal bar construction secured by two vertical entwined bent iron wires. Oval frame of mask retains its' original canvas padding and has the original head strap (detached at one side) still attached. Discovered in the New England area, one of only a few known examples: VG ($1,500.00-$2,000.00) $2,100.00
 
See a Picture of this Item 1096 Fred Thayer cabinet photograph c.1875. Studio posed image of Harvard player Fred Thayer who invented the first catcher's mask for his teamate James Tyng. Image is exceptionally clean with minor wear to corners of mount. Marked J.Notman photo., Boston on front: NM ($750.00-$1,000.00) $500.00
